[QUOTE="n2sooners, post: 2043314, member: 26539"] I've wondered how a gunman can go classroom to classroom if there is a lock down. If they are going to lock down then the classrooms should be built to be locked down. Doors should take a battering ram to open and glass should be reinforced and barred if it is big enough for a person to fit through (especially if the glass leads into the hallway). New schools should be built and old ones redesigned with security in mind. And I think a lot of it could be done on a somewhat modest budget. At least more modest than a lot of schools spend building new gyms or football stadiums and such. [/QUOTE]
